I've been looking at the Mongoose kit at Modularpowe rhouse.com and I wanted to know if I would have to have a forged bottom end? If so how much does it cost to do that? And in the kit description it says it comes with everything to make your car run safe but I didn't see a boost gauge in the kit? There is nothing major done to my engine besides the bolton's I have listed in my signature. Oh and I have 3650 tranny stock clutch with 79000 mile's on car. I always thought you needed a forged bottom end to run a super charger safely, until I talked to this guy at the car show friday, he has a kenne bell 2.1 on a stock bottom end with some simple bolton's and he said he's never had any problem's. His is a 2002 also.

You'll be fine running the mongoose kit on your stock bottom end, just keep your power as close to 400rwhp as possible. The boost gauge isn't a "must", but you should have it in your car. so other than the kit, look into boost and fuel pressure gauges. other than that, buy the kit, install, tune...have fun
